RESTful Address Verification API Functionality
SmartSoft Inc., introduced a new RESTful address verification API for its web-based address validation service AccuMail Verify. The REST API lets organizations of all sizes integrate address validation into most applications that handle address information, such as web forms, customer databases or shipping and billing systems.
Employing a USPS CASS Certified engine for accuracy, the AccuMail Verify API ensures that each address entered is validated before it enters a database. Addresses are standardized and elements such as the ZIP + 4, added. Additionally, our AccuMail Verify REST API flags whether the address is residential or business, and appends geocode data to each address record, including latitude and longitude coordinates. Since AccuMail Verify is fully integrated into existing applications and address forms, addresses are validated in real time across a secure network without users ever leaving the page.
